Why Choose Miami for Your Team Retreat?
Miami is not just known for its vibrant nightlife and stunning beaches; it also boasts a variety of unique venues that cater to corporate groups. The best times to visit are from November to April when the weather is pleasantly warm and ideal for outdoor activities. Additionally, Miami International Airport (MIA) offers easy access with numerous direct flights.

Venue Highlights
1. The Citadel
- Location: Little Haiti
- Capacity: 50-200
- Price/Person/Night: $75-$150
- Best For: Creative brainstorming sessions
- Standout Feature: A vibrant co-working space filled with local art.
- Insider Tip: Book early to secure the best spaces, especially during the winter months.
2. The Wynwood Yard
- Location: Wynwood
- Capacity: 20-100
- Price/Person/Night: $80-$120
- Best For: Team-building activities
- Standout Feature: A lovely outdoor garden setting with food trucks.
- Insider Tip: Schedule a food truck tasting for a fun culinary bonding experience.
3. The Lab Miami
- Location: Wynwood
- Capacity: 30-150
- Price/Person/Night: $70-$130
- Best For: Workshops and innovation sessions
- Standout Feature: Flexible spaces that foster creativity.
- Insider Tip: Consider their event packages for tech support and catering.
4. The Standard Hotel
- Location: Miami Beach
- Capacity: 50-300
- Price/Person/Night: $200-$350
- Best For: Luxury retreats
- Standout Feature: A stunning rooftop pool with panoramic views.
- Insider Tip: Reserve the pool area for sunset cocktails to impress your team.
5. The Biltmore Hotel
- Location: Coral Gables
- Capacity: 20-500
- Price/Person/Night: $150-$300
- Best For: Formal gatherings
- Standout Feature: Historic charm and beautiful grounds for outdoor events.
- Insider Tip: Book a room block early to secure discounted rates.
